Choosing a registered agent is an essential action for any kind of business operating in Florida, as it ensures conformity with state guidelines and assists in smooth interaction in between the firm and government authorities. A Florida registered representative acts as the main point of call for service of process, legal notifications, and various other certifications, making their function important for preserving great standing within the state's lawful framework. The state calls for every firm, LLC, and various other service entity to mark a registered representative with a physical address in Florida, which implies P.O. boxes are not appropriate. This need assures that there is a reputable and easily accessible  private or service offered during regular service hours to receive essential lawful and governmental document. The signed up agent can be an individual, such as an owner or employee, or a specialist licensed representative solution that specializes in handling these obligations. When selecting a registered representative, businesses need to think about integrity, consistency, and the ability to without delay forward received records to the appropriate personnel. Stopping working to maintain a signed up agent or supplying wrong information can bring about penalties, penalties, and even the dissolution of business entity. Therefore, understanding the certain Florida registered agent requirements is important for compliance, legal security, and making certain smooth communication with state firms. In addition, the signed up representative's address becomes component of the public document, so privacy factors to consider might affect whether a local business owner chooses to function as their own agent or work with a specialist solution. In general, recognizing the lawful obligations and selecting the best registered agent can avoid unnecessary complications and assist your Florida-based organization run efficiently and within the bounds of the law.
